Abstract

The invention provides a method for breeding muscovy ducks. The method includes steps of disinfecting breeding eggs; arranging the breeding eggs; hatching the breeding eggs and the like. The method particularly includes that the eggs are cooled once every three days when hatched on the 11th-31st days, egg vehicles are repositioned after the eggs are completely cooled, and the eggs continue to be hatched; egg cooling operation is carried out in wet-cooling or dry-cooling modes, the breeding eggs are primarily illuminated on the tenth days, and the breeding eggs without hatching value are removed; the breeding eggs are secondarily illuminated on the 17th days; tray turning operation is carried out after the 31st-32nd days; ducklings are primarily picked once on the 34th and 35th days and are primarily captured when the duckling rate reaches 10%; ducklings are secondarily picked when the duckling rate reaches 70% at least. The method for breeding the muscovy ducks has the advantages of high duckling rate and adaptability to requirements of large-scale industrial farming.
